We will be staying at the Royal Caribbean and would like our groceries delivered as I am not sure there is a grocery store in the area besides the small one at the hotel. Any ideas?

Assuming you are in The Royal Caribbean (Islander, Mayan...) group in Cancun, Hotel Zone.

You could easily take the Centro bus to major grocery store Chedraui and save a ton of cash.

Or

Use the service some of our friends use to stock up before arriving, loQsea.
